Output 98ea28ef3de764c31ecd08dba69f22d7f72cd618d125a79a009815f9baf19038:0

value
17880000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a78be6e8558bf15d78b66e016b2b7831d6624a OP_EQUALVERIFY OP_CHECKSIG
address
13RwHKg3FLfJiCHpeMouqJGHcFWtVu7gFq
transaction
98ea28ef3de764c31ecd08dba69f22d7f72cd618d125a79a009815f9baf19038
confirmations
514147
spent
true